Definitions And Examples Of Adjective Words That Start With O

Obstinate

  • Definition: Refusing adamantly to alter one’s viewpoint or line of action.
  • Example: Sarah’s unwavering resolve enabled her to scale the highest peak.

Opulent

  • Definition: Anything exhibiting high luxury or affluence.
  • Example: The luxurious residence was trimmed in gold and hung with chandeliers.

Ominous

  • Definition: Creating the sense that something negative or unpleasant is about to occur.
  • Example: The mood was ominous due to the heavy clouds and distant thunder.

Optimistic

  • Definition: Believing that things will turn out well or having a positive attitude.
  • Example: Despite obstacles, the girl remained optimistic about the future.

Obnoxious

  • Definition: Extremely offensive or unpleasant is its definition.
  • Example: His obnoxious behavior made him unwanted among his friends.

Ornate

  • Definition: Anything elaborately decorated, often with intricate details.
  • Example: The wedding cake was ornate, adorned with delicate sugar flowers.

Outstanding

  • Definition: Exceptionally good or remarkable.
  • Example: Her outstanding performance earned her a standing ovation.

Obligatory

  • Definition: Required by statute, regulation, or duty and requires a legal or moral obligation.
  • Example: Attendance at the safety training was obligatory for all employees.

Outlandish

  • Definition: Clearly out of the ordinary or odd, frequently hilariously or startlingly.
  • Example: Her outlandish fashion sense always turned heads.

Orphaned

  • Definition: Leaving a child without parents or guardians, usually due to death.
  • Example: The orphaned child found solace in the caring arms of the foster family.

Obsolete

  • Definition: Outdated or no longer used.
  • Example: The typewriter became obsolete with the advent of computers.

Oblong

  • Definition: Having an elongated or elliptical shape.
  • Example: The table had an oblong design to accommodate more guests.

Octagonal

  • Definition: Anything with eight sides or angles.
  • Example: The gazebo in the park had an octagonal shape.

Outrageous

  • Definition: Anything absurdly poor or excessive.
  • Example: The prices at the new restaurant were outrageous.

Overjoyed

  • Definition: A state of extreme happiness or delight.
  • Example: She was overjoyed to receive the scholarship she had worked so hard for.

Organic

  • Definition: Anything connected to or derived from living things; natural.
  • Example: He prefers to buy organic food for a healthier lifestyle.

Observant

  • Definition: Someone perceptive and alert.
  • Example: The observant detective spotted a clue others had missed.

Oncoming

  • Definition: The act of approaching or drawing near.
  • Example: The oncoming hurricane compelled them to seek shelter.

Offbeat

  • Definition: Unusual or unconventional in a fun or fascinating way.
  • Example: Their offbeat sense of humor always brought laughter.

Overgrown

  • Definition: Anything covered in excessive or tangled growth, usually flora or plants.
  • Example: The deserted grassland is now overgrown with weeds.

Obliging

  • Definition: Willing to assist or be of assistance.
  • Example: The obliging neighbor was kind enough to offer to water the plants while we were away.

Overwhelming

  • Definition: Strong or intense, making it difficult to control. It refers to a force too strong to handle.
  • Example: The aid from the neighborhood was overwhelming during the crisis.

Orthodox

  • Definition: Adhering to conventional or established ideas, customs, or practices is described as being “orthodox”.
  • Example: The orthodox ceremony followed centuries-old traditions.

Optimal

  • Definition: Most favorable or advantageous; best. The fastest and most effective results are guaranteed by selecting the optimal method.
  • Example: The optimal time to visit the beach is early morning.

Obdurate

  • Definition: Refusing to alter one’s views or conduct; obstinate. A person who is unyielding and continues to oppose change.
  • Example: His obdurate refusal to compromise led to a stalemate in negotiations.
